Research Technician
The University of Pittsburgh, Department of Environmental and Occupational Health invites applications for Research Technician II in the laboratories of Drs. Lefterov and Koldamova. The candidate should hold a B.S. in biochemistry, molecular biology, chemistry, biology or related discipline.
The primary responsibilities of the Research Technician will be to assist in histological analysis of mouse tissues, microscopy and other biochemical assays (Western Blotting, Elisa, PCR). The candidate will be trained in cell sorting techniques, Next Gen sequencing and analysis of transcriptional profiles, histology techniques, and confocal microscopy. The candidate will help maintain transgenic mouse colony; perform all needed animal husbandry tasks and genotyping. They will be asked to help maintain and perform in vitro experiments. The incumbent will also assist processing and handling of samples associated with different studies, including sample entry into a central database. The candidate will also be expected to assist with database entry and data management, as well as daily lab operations.The candidate should be highly motivated, well-organized and detail-oriented. The individual should be able to prioritize multiple tasks and work independent. Preference will be given to a candidate who has animal handling experience or background in biomedical research. Advanced computer skills are a plus.
The incumbent will be directed on a weekly basis by Drs. Lefterov and Koldamova and managed by an assistant professor on a daily basis, but will be expected to independently perform and troubleshoot experiments once training is complete.
